About 01 Numbers
These digits are linked with specific locations in the UK and are commonly used by both residences and businesses. Frequently termed as 'basic rate', 'local rate', or 'national rate' numbers, the costs for these geographic numbers are dependent on the time of day. Many service providers offer call packages that offer free calls during specified times. Call costs from mobile phones are dependent on the chosen calling plan, with various plans including these numbers in their free call packages.
